ホームページ >運用・保守 >Docker >Linux に Docker をインストールする方法

Linux に Docker をインストールする方法

PHPz
PHPzオリジナル
2023-04-25 15:55:261159ブラウズ

Docker は、アプリケーションを簡単に作成、デプロイ、実行できる非常に人気のあるコンテナ化テクノロジであり、開発、テスト、運用環境で広く使用されています。 Linux システムに Docker をインストールすることも非常に簡単です。この記事では、さまざまな Linux ディストリビューションに Docker をインストールする方法を紹介します。

1. Ubuntu

Ubuntu に Docker をインストールするには多くの方法がありますが、そのうちの 2 つは次のとおりです:

  1. 公式の Docker apt パッケージをインストールします

apt-get コマンドを使用して、公式の Docker apt パッケージをインストールします。

$ sudo apt-get update

$ sudo apt-get install apt-transport-https ca-certificates curl gnupg-agent software-properties-common

$ cur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-

$ s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able"

$ sudo apt-get update

$ sudo apt-get install docker-ce docker-ce-cli containerd.io

上記のコマンドは、公式から Docker CE とcontainerd.io をダウンロードしてインストールします。

  1. 公式のインストール スクリプトを使用する

公式のインストール スクリプトを使用して Docker をインストールすることもできます:

$ curl -fsSL https://get.docker.com -o get-docker.sh

$ sudo sh get-docker.sh

上記のコマンドがダウンロードされ、実行されます。 Docker 公式 Web サイトからスクリプトをインストールします。

2. CentOS

CentOS に Docker をインストールするには多くの方法があります。以下にその 2 つを示します:

  1. 公式の Docker yum パッケージをインストールします

yum コマンドを使用して、公式の Docker yum パッケージをインストールします。

$ sudo yum install -y yum-utils

$ sudo yum-config-manager --add-repo https://download.docker.com/linux/centos/docker-ce.repo

$ sudo yum install docker-ce docker-ce-cli containerd.io

上記のコマンドは、公式から Docker CE とcontainerd.io をダウンロードしてインストールします。

  1. 公式のインストール スクリプトを使用する

公式のインストール スクリプトを使用して Docker をインストールすることもできます:

$ curl -fsSL https://get.docker.com -o get-docker.sh

$ sudo sh get-docker.sh

上記のコマンドがダウンロードされ、実行されます。 Docker 公式 Web サイトからスクリプトをインストールします。

3. 他の Linux ディストリビューション

Ubuntu と CentOS に加えて、他の Linux ディストリビューションでも Docker をインストールする方法は似ています。 Docker 公式 Web サイトから対応するインストール パッケージまたはスクリプトをダウンロードしてインストールできます。

4. Docker の設定

Docker をインストールした後、通常の使用のために関連する設定を実行する必要があります。一般的な構成の一部を次に示します。

  1. Docker の起動

Ubuntu では、次のコマンドを使用して Docker を起動します。

$ sudo systemctl start docker

CentOS では、 Docker を起動する次のコマンド:

$ sudo systemctl start docker
  1. ブート時に Docker が自動的に起動するように設定します

Ubuntu では、次のコマンドを使用して、起動時に Docker が自動的に起動するように設定します:

$ sudo systemctl enable docker

CentOS では、次のコマンドを使用して、起動時に Docker が自動的に起動するように設定します。

$ sudo systemctl enable docker
  1. Docker の使用

Docker をインストールした後、次のコマンドを使用して、インストールが成功したかどうかを確認します。

$ sudo docker run hello-world

このコマンドは、Docker によって公式に提供されている hello-world イメージをダウンロードし、それを実行するコンテナーを起動します。

概要

Docker は、アプリケーションの作成、デプロイ、実行を容易にする非常に人気のあるコンテナ化テクノロジです。 Linux システムへの Docker のインストールも非常に簡単で、インストール パッケージまたはスクリプトをダウンロードし、それに応じて構成するだけです。インストール後は、Docker を使用して簡単なコマンドでコンテナーを作成および管理できます。

以上がLinux に Docker をインストールする方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。